Kuala Lumpur’s head-turning skyline offers the best of both old and new, with skyscrapers, minarets and Mughal-style domes making up the architecture of the city. From its banyan tree-lined streets to its busy markets, the Malaysian capital’s modern side seamlessly complements its rich cultural heritage. Here you’ll find vibrant neighbourhoods, historic districts and eclectic cuisines, with a new discovery waiting around every corner.

Then take a tour of Little India and Chinatown, neighbourhoods filled with busy markets and delicious street food. For more of Kuala Lumpur’s best eats, visit the famous Jalan Alor, where a feast of flavours is available late into the night. Explore the historic heart of the metropolis in Merdeka Square, home to the Sultan Abdul Samad Building and the majestic Jamek Mosque. To explore the city’s green side, visit the Lake Gardens for manicured lawns and a deer park. You can make a trip to Kuala Lumpur fit any budget. Explore the city's vibrant street food scene and dig into delicious dishes at one of the many local markets and hawker stalls. Visit free attractions like the Batu Caves or National Visual Arts Gallery and look out for affordable souvenirs at Petaling Street market. You can also use the city's efficient public transport system to explore further afield, including the Taman Tugu hiking trails.
Once you touch down at Kuala Lumpur International Airport, you’re only a 45-minute drive from the city centre and taxis can easily be found outside the airport terminal. The cheapest way to travel is by using the airport bus, which will take you to the centre of town in about an hour, or you can catch the express train to reach the city centre in 30 minutes.

A visit to Kuala Lumpur promises a whole kaleidoscope of adventure. Discover the city’s art scene at Publika, a creative hub featuring galleries, street art and cultural events. It’s known for its eclectic shops, cafes and weekend markets, where you can pick up unique keepsakes and soak up creative inspiration. To escape the urban jungle, visit KL Forest Eco Park, a tropical rainforest in the heart of the city, where you can tour canopy walkways and hiking trails. There’s also Kuala Lumpur Butterfly Park, an enchanting sanctuary home to thousands of butterflies and exotic plants. To explore Malaysia’s culture, visit Kumpung Baru, a historical village known for its wooden houses and local eateries. And for more of the country’s history, the Islamic Arts Museum features an extensive collection of artifacts, manuscripts and decorative arts.
